About K. Benyi

K. Benyi is a scholar working on Animal Science and Zoology, Genetics and Agronomy and Crop Science, having authored 31 papers that have together received 483 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Animal Nutrition and Physiology (20 papers), Livestock and Poultry Management (19 papers) and Rabbits: Nutrition, Reproduction, Health (16 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Animal Science and Zoology (378 citations), Agronomy and Crop Science (86 citations) and Small Animals (52 citations). K. Benyi has collaborated with scholars based in South Africa, United States and Nigeria. Frequent co-authors include David O. Norris, J.W. Ng`ambi, C.B. Banga, Bohani Mtileni, Khathutshelo Agree Nephawe, Edward Nesamvuni, E. B. Sonaiya, C. A. Mbajiorgu, Monnye Mabelebele and A. John. Their work appears in journals such as Theoretical and Applied Genetics, Poultry Science and Journal of Heredity.
